Route is used on pitch plays . So is the qbs accuracy . When the ball teleports he has called it a rendering error. In beta tests they were all fumbles...so I guess it's better than that

Once the ball is in the air for the pitch the logic is the same as the passing logic. There is just some additional logic to reduce the "drops" and of course to consider those as incomplete. But the targeting of the pitch clearly didn't survive the update for the downfield passes
